// SquatSense plugin authors, heads up: this constant caps how many
// lookalike package names we generate per scan pass. Crank it higher
// and the Levenshtein matcher gets real slow on big registries, so
// don't. If your plugin needs more candidates, paginate instead.
// When reporting matcher bugs, quote the build token shown below.

build token for yahig-kaguf: htk3_c19

## Tuning

The receipt mailer (Almsgate) batches donation receipts and sends through the Thornquay relay. On-call: if the queue backs up, resist the urge to crank batch size — the relay rate-limits per connection, and bigger batches just mean bigger retries. Scale worker count first, then shorten the flush interval. Dedupe window must stay longer than the retry horizon or donors get duplicate receipts, which generates tickets. All knobs live in one place and are read at worker start. Current production values follow.

tuning table, kajop-yafof:
QUOTAS = {
    "wenath": 10,
    "ulaael": 5,
}

Onboarding: Currency Rounding

All conversions in Ledgerwisp go through the rates service; never compute them inline. Amounts are integers in minor units. Rounding is banker's rounding, applied once, at the final step — flag any PR that rounds intermediates. Watch for double conversion in refund paths; it's the most common source of off-by-one-cent bugs. To verify rates locally, run the reviewer harness against the staging rates endpoint. The harness authenticates with the internal rates-service key, included below:

API key for bageg-kajef: vxb2-ss

### Step 6 — Ship pagination changes

The Corvid public REST API moves from offset to cursor pagination in this release. Old `?page=` params still work for one cycle; deprecation headers fire automatically. Deploy order: gateway first, then the Pellworth docs site, then SDKs. Smoke-test cursors on `/v2/listings` before announcing. Rollback reverts the gateway only. Release manager signs the final gateway bundle before promotion. Sign it with the key below.

deploy key for tajop-fajeg: bky3_SSV